Searching for a Dental Office who needs a Virtual Dental Assistant to help with daily admin tasks.

It has been months since I’ve tried applying for jobs as a Dental Virtual Assistant in a lot of job platforms. The competition in those platforms is just wild. Even if I believe that my capabilities and qualifications are enough to be a good candidate, it is either I don’t have enough points to apply or I wasted my points for a client who won’t even bother to view my proposal.

It’s sad reality that the application process requires preparation, credentials and effort as an applicant, but you end up either ignored, ghosted, low-balled or worst, rejected.

Well, I am here posting to push my luck in search of a Dental Office looking for a rockstar Dental Admin VA. I’m a Licensed Pharmacist in the PH so being in the medical field is not a new groumd for me. I practiced as a Dental Virtual Assistant for 2 years and 6 months.

My Niche/skills include:
Leadership and Training - I created the training manual for my previous client and personally trained the new virtual assistants joining the team.

Patient communication: Scheduling and rescheduling, patient treatment follow ups, confirmation calls
Email management - Sending out referrals, release forms and billing statements.
Dental Insurance verification - complete the benefit breakdowns including the maximums, deductibles, non covered services and percentages of preventative, basic and major procedures.
EHR used: Dentrix Ascend
VOIP used: Mango Voice
Other tools used: All dental insurance portals, G-suites, Microsoft office
✅HIPAA CERTIFIED
